Improvements in Robotics



One significant innovation in dental surgery is using robotic modern technology, which enables precise and reliable procedures. With the help of robot systems, dental surgeons have the capability to perform complicated surgical procedures with improved accuracy, decreasing the risk of human error.



These robot systems are furnished with sophisticated imaging technology and specific tools that make it possible for doctors to navigate through complex anatomical structures with ease. By making use of robotic modern technology, doctors can achieve higher medical precision, causing enhanced client outcomes and faster recovery times.

Additionally, using robotics in dental surgery enables minimally intrusive treatments, reducing the injury to surrounding cells and advertising faster healing.

3D Printing in Dental Surgery



To enhance the field of dental surgery, you can discover the subtopic of 3D printing in oral surgery. This ingenious modern technology has the prospective to change the means dental doctors operate and deal with clients. Right here are 4 crucial methods which 3D printing is forming the area:

- ** Personalized Surgical Guides **: 3D printing permits the development of extremely exact and patient-specific surgical overviews, improving the precision and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, dental doctors can produce tailored dental implant prosthetics that completely fit a client's special anatomy, resulting in much better end results and client satisfaction.

-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, lowering the need for traditional grafting strategies and improving healing and healing time.

- ** Education and learning and Educating **: 3D printing can be utilized to produce practical medical models for instructional purposes, allowing dental surgeons to exercise intricate procedures before doing them on clients.

Minimally Intrusive Techniques



To even more progress the area of oral surgery, accept the potential of minimally invasive strategies that can greatly benefit both cosmetic surgeons and clients alike.

By making use of innovative imaging innovation, such as cone light beam computed tomography (CBCT), cosmetic surgeons can precisely plan and execute surgeries with minimal invasiveness.

In addition, using lasers in oral surgery permits accurate cells cutting and coagulation, leading to reduced bleeding and minimized recovery time.

With minimally invasive strategies, patients can experience much faster recovery, minimized scarring, and boosted end results, making it a necessary facet of the future of dental surgery.
